The Girls/Emma Cline/355 pgs.
In her debut novel, Emma Cline creates a novel reminiscent of the Charles Manson cult in the late 1960s. Evie Boyd, 14 years old, bored, and with minimal parental supervision, becomes part of a culture of young men and women living on a ranch in northern California. The head of the ranch, Russell, basically brainwashes the girls to do his bidding. It's a time of free love, hippies, drugs, and anything anti-establishment. Anyone familiar with the Charles Manson cult will see the similarities almost from the start of the novel. Recommended.
